Job Description Responsibilities : Perform cleanroom cleaning of the Biologics manufacturing areas which includes Core 1, Core 2, Core 3, Core 4, PFS and sterility suites.
This includes performing post batch, routine and triple cleans in accordance with the relevant procedures.
Ensuring the relevant areas are stocked with cleaning disinfectants/gloves/gowns/goggles and removal of waste from the area.
Complete autoclave cycles and filter testing in compliance with procedures.
Understand and follow gowning procedures and protocols assigned to assure consistent, reliable, and timely performance of contamination control responsibility within the team and to ensure minimal contamination of the clean room through inadequate gowning.
Accurately complete documentation and logbooks on time, accurately and legibly.
Report equipment issues to relevant departments Attend all the relevant training sessions and ensure training is completed in a timely manner.
Complete eLMS training in a timely manner within due dates Ensure compliance with all EHS, Quality and housekeeping standards notifying management of any discrepancies.
Participate in GEMBA's and Process Confirmations to identify further improvement opportunities within the department Adhere to all policies and procedures in support of achieving site metrics.
